Profile: Parvin Trading Co. specializes in design, manufacturing and assembly of high efficiency FRP molded fans for cooling tower & fin fan coolers under the MONARCH Fans brand name. We also specialize in various cooling tower projects and provide client technical support. Our standard fiberglass axial flow fans are made using high compression bladder molding process. For non standard customer specified requests we have in-house capability to make modular molds. Our standard fiberglass axial flow fans are made using high compression bladder molding process. Hub dynamically balanced as per ISO 1940 (IS-11723) standard to grade 6, 3 Hard bearing dynamic balancing machine with latest microprocessor controlled.

Our Industrial Woven Roll Linings are flexible, solid woven, asbestos based friction material made from asbestos yarn, spun around brass wire, which contributes considerably to its strength. Our Magma 23 is a semi-rigid, solid woven asbestos based friction material incorporating zinc wire in its construction. Its specially developed impregnant has high temperature resistance, giving the material excellent anti-fade and wear properties.
Our WA 42 is a semi-rigid non-metallic, woven asbestos friction material bonded by a high temperature impregnant to give it enhanced mechanical strength.
